Florida has returned over 500,000 tonnes of oyster shells to the Gulf of Mexico, enhancing marine life and water quality. This restoration effort, spanning from 2007 to 2024, has significantly rebuilt oyster reefs and supported the resurgence of fish, turtles, and dolphins, marking a vital ecological recovery not seen in over 25 years. The initiative highlights the importance of sustainable practices in marine conservation.
